> > To accept aptitude fully, it should suppoert the
> > "--purge" option of apt-get because I do not like
> > tonns of old configs laying around...
> 
> It does. As "aptitude help" might have shown you, there is "aptitude
> purge package-name".

But no config option like

  __( '/etc/apt/apt.conf' )_________________________________
 /
<snip>
| APT::Get::Purge "true";
            ^^^^^^^^^^^
| Aptitude::Delete-Unused "true";
            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
    This removes packages but leave configs.

| Aptitude::UI::New-Package-Commands "true";
| Aptitude::UI::Pause-After-Download "true";
| Aptitude::Description-Visible-By-Default "false";
| Aptitude::Prompt-On-Exit "false";
| Aptitude::Auto-Upgrade "true";
| Aptitude::Suggests-Important "false";
| Aptitude::Recommends-Important "false";
| Aptitude::Auto-Fix-Broken "true";
| Aptitude::Auto-Install "true";
 \__________________________________________________________

An "Aptitude::Purge "true" does not work.
It should be included in the Config
